    AH HA!

    I found the Hats thing too!
    Man was it hard! I looked forever.

    It was called "Hattytown Tales" and ran as part of Pinwheel on Nickelodeon. It ran alongside Picture Page, Simon in the land of chalk, etc. It was so damn hard to find because wikipedia doesn't list it under the shows that ran on Nick, its listed as a show that ran under Pinwheel (which itself was 5 hours long).
